The ongoing investigation into the murder of Indore businessman Raja Raghuvanshi has uncovered a complex web of relationships and deceit. On Thursday, Meghalaya Police questioned acquaintances of the primary suspect, Sonam Raghuvanshi, and her alleged lover, Raj Kushwaha. The probe also included a taxi driver suspected of assisting Sonam's escape to Uttar Pradesh after the killing.

In a quest to uncover the 'complete truth,' Raja's family, particularly his elder brother Sachin Raghuvanshi, has accused Sonam of misleading investigators and demanded a more rigorous interrogation. There are calls to bring Sonam and other suspects to Indore for questioning as the family seeks clarity on the murder's motive.

Raja was discovered dead in a deep gorge in Meghalaya soon after his marriage. The Meghalaya Police Special Investigation Team continues to delve into the case, searching for key pieces of evidence, including Sonam's phone and jewelry, amid a cloud of conspiracy and familial grief.
